Eligibility & Categories
We welcome submissions from middle and high school students in the greater Los Angeles area. Films must meet the following criteria:
 Genres Accepted: Narrative, Documentary, Animation, Experimental, and PSA (Public Service Announcement).
 Length: Films must be 5 minutes or less.
 Production Dates: Only films produced during 2024-2025 are eligible.
Submission Rules
1. All films must be original works created by students with the consent of a teacher or mentor.
2. Films in languages other than English must include English subtitles.
3. No re-submissions unless the film has been significantly altered or re-edited.
4. Multiple submissions are allowed, but each film must have its own entry form.

Technical Specifications
 For Screening: 1920 x 1080 resolution preferred.
 Audio: Ensure clear sound with no distortion.
 Aspect Ratio: Standard 16:9 preferred.
Our Mission
The Latin American Cinemateca of Los Angeles is dedicated to fostering cultural expression and exchange through the art of cinema. By encouraging young filmmakers to tell their stories, we aim to empower the next generation of creators and celebrate the rich diversity of our community.
